在這篇『又一次驗證預感(交易系統異常處置SOP)』提到的經驗(2024/09/18),在昨天(2025/09/23)又發生一樣的狀況了,整個流程如下
- 先網路出現瞬斷
- 接著TC會重新連線
- 重新連線成功後當下的報價也會正常
- 但之後的某個時間點報價就可能會整個停掉,且停掉的報價不會自動恢復
- 重啟TC報價才恢復正常
請注意,流程中的第三點,【重新連線成功後當下的報價也會正常】,這會讓使用者放下戒心,但卻埋下一顆報價隨時會停掉的不定時炸彈,在去年2024/09/18那次的經驗,瞬斷之後印象中我有檢查報價仍有正常進來,但之後報價卻停掉了,我還以為當時漏掉沒檢查到,剛再去檢查去年的紀錄檔,確認去年2024/09/18 TC重新連線後,報價確實仍有進來,只是之後的某個時間點,報價才整個停掉的
正常來說,報價停掉我會收到e-mail,且手機的警報會響,但這次剛好警告的e-mail寄送失敗,所以手機沒響,無法在第一時間發現問題
而去年2024/09/18那次,過程中都沒有出現【data streaming has stopped】的警告訊息(如下圖所示),證明瞬斷當下TC重新連線後,報價並沒有立刻整個停掉(所以我印象中當時有連進去確認報價仍在動,是真的),推估去年那次報價停掉的時間點剛好落於早上05:00 ~ 8:45之間,而8:45分之後的報價就直接沒進來了
去年2024那次,在MC有重啟而TC沒有重啟的情況下,報價還是停掉了,且不會自動恢復,直到重啟TC與MC後才恢復報價;而今年2025這次,報價停掉了,只重啟MC時,圖表會一直停留在"Connecting"的狀態,直到重啟TC與MC後才連線成功且恢復報價
網路瞬斷後Touchance 3.0暫時的SOP處置建議
去年跟今年這兩次的狀況一致,所以在此問題被修復之前,使用TC 3.0遇到網路瞬斷後,暫時的SOP處置建議如下
- 當交易環境異常通知APP的警報響起時(由網路異常郵件觸發),得知與TC主機有網路異常的情形,瞬斷後,無論TC 3.0的報價是否仍有正常進來,都應重啟MC與TC 3.0,以確保之後的報價不會突然整個停掉
- 重啟MC與TC 3.0
- 關閉MultiCharts
- 重啟TC 3.0
- 啟動MultiCharts
- 檢查是否即時報價能正常跳動
另外,網路瞬斷後,數據源報價會整個停掉且不會自動恢復的經驗,其實還還不只TC,使用過Rithmic、CQG、IB這些數據源,都有類似經驗,不確定是否MC內部串接數據源的機制本身就存在缺陷,所以盡可能確保網路穩定也很重要
沒有留言:
張貼留言
(僅顯示與本文切題的留言)
注意:只有此網誌的成員可以留言。